Glazed units for the Eurocentrum office complex

Date: 9 October 2015

The Eurocentrum office complex, located in the central part of Warsaw (Poland), is another investment where our panes were used.

Practically all panes used in the first stage of the investment, including façade glass and internal glazing (apart from fire glazing), were manufactured in our facilities.The design was developed by the Polish architectonic company PRC Architekci.The design stands out with the multidimensional open-work façade, facing Al. Jerozolimskie and large glazing with carefully combined aluminium, stone and steel elements.

Eurocentrum Office Complex has overall 15 storeys and is one of the most modern office facilities. With the applied architectonic, technological solutions and top quality of materials, the office building is friendly to the natural environment which is confirmed with the A+ energy certificate.

The investment has been developed in stages. In June 2014 the first stage was completed with the commissioning of the Beta and Gamma buildings.
